91,314 is a composite number, even.
91,314 (ninety-one thousand three hundred fourteen) is an even 5-digit number. It is a composite number with 32 divisors, and factors as 2 × 3³ × 19 × 89. Its proper divisors sum to 124,686,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0x164B2.

Goldbach's conjecture says every even integer greater than 2 is the sum of two primes. For 91314, here are decompositions:
- 5 + 91309 = 91314
- 11 + 91303 = 91314
- 17 + 91297 = 91314
- 23 + 91291 = 91314
- 31 + 91283 = 91314
- 61 + 91253 = 91314
- 71 + 91243 = 91314
- 131 + 91183 = 91314
Showing the first eight; more decompositions exist.
